The first of two here this evening from over the Cascades brings us Spokane-based Patrick McManus. From his earlier humorous collections of essays—The Night the Bear Ate Goombaw, The Grasshopper Trap, Real Ponies Don't Go Oink, and more—he's now been writing a popular mystery series featuring Sheriff Bo Tully of Blight County, ID. The Huckleberry Murders (Simon & Schuster) is the fourth of these, a novel in which Bo Tully has a murder suspect, but no body or other evidence to prove a murder has been committed. Then he finds bodies, but for these has no likely suspect. "In his fourth outing (after The Double-Jack Murders), Sheriff Bo Tully is hip deep in bodies when he finds three young men shot to death execution-style as he is out picking huckleberries for his mother ... McManus' folksy narrative keeps the reader's interest with plenty of humor, aw-shucks moments, and action ... Bo Tully is a treat for readers who like some western flair and an old-fashioned approach to justice in their mysteries." - Library Journal.
